Andy Warhol's Queen Elizabeth II

Based on the first official photograph of Queen Elizabeth II, taken by the Royal photographer Peter Grugeon and released for the Silver Jubilee celebrations of 1977, Andy Warhol's Queen Elizabeth II is nearly iconic as the photograph itself. Part of the Reigning Queens series, this example is among the Royal Editions, infused with shimmering diamond dust — the Queen herself acquired a set of four prints for the 2012 Diamond Jubilee. Screenprinted on Lenox Museum Board, this signed and numbered original measures 39.4" x 31.6", dates to 1985, and is up for auction now with bids closing on September 18th.
